The salary statistics and trend of sheet metal workers in the industry of machinery manufacturing are shown in the following tables and chart. In Table 3 we compare sheet metal worker salaries in different industries within the manufacturing sector.
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$25,830 |
25th Percentile Wage | $30,170 |
50th Percentile Wage | $38,300 |
75th Percentile Wage | $49,550 |
90th Percentile Wage | $64,000 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for sheet metal workers in the industry of machinery manufacturing.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) sheet metal workers is $64,000.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$38,300.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ent sheet metal workers is $25,830.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of sheet metal workers in the industry of Machinery Manufacturing from 2012 to 2017.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2017 | $38,300 | 1.59% | 5.90% |
2016 | $37,690 | 2.89% | - |
2015 | $36,600 | -1.69% | - |
2014 | $37,220 | 2.58% | - |
2013 | $36,260 | 0.61% | - |
2012 | $36,040 | - | - |
